Matthew Han
Dancer/CollaboratorMatthew Han (he/him) is a Chinese and Vietnamese second-generation immigrant living in the San Francisco Bay Area. He began dancing to avoid PE in high school and ultimately fell in love with expressing what his mouth could never adequately speak through his body. After studying at San Jose State University under the tutelage of Gary Masters, Matthew moved to New York City and performed in small productions where he realized the competitive nature of auditions sucked the fun and passion out of the art. In 2018, he moved back to San Jose to recalibrate and, amid the height of the COVID pandemic, reignited his passion for pole dance and aerial arts. When he isn't working or in class, he can be found gaming at his computer or taking a long, undeserved nap in the middle of the day. Matthew is a proud advocate for the BLM, trans-inclusive feminist, and intersectional queer movements, and he is incredibly honored and excited to present Rogelio's big gay Latino spectacle.
